BIRMINGHAM, Ala. – Samford senior wide receiver and kick returner
Montrell Washington was named the Stats Perform FCS Special Teams Player of the Week Monday afternoon.
In last Thursday night's season-opening 52-14 win over Tennessee Tech, Washington turned in an impressive performance. Late in the first quarter, Washington returned a punt 62 yards for a touchdown, giving the Bulldogs a 14-0 lead. For the game, he averaged 23.0 yards on three punt returns.
The 62-yard touchdown return was part of a huge overall performance. His 245 all-purpose yards were one off the FCS week's high, coming on three punt returns for 69 yards, two kickoff returns for 22 yards, seven receptions for 128 yards and one carry for 26 yards.
